1. What Experience and Certifications Do You Have?
- How many years have you been in business?
- Do you export to the US/EU, and do you have any certifications (like ISO9001, SGS, REACH, BSCI)?
Why this matters: Certification proves quality, safety, and compliance with international standards.
Tip: Ask for digital copies of certificates. Double-check on official databases if in doubt.
2. Can I See Samples of Past Work or Client Testimonials?
- Ask for real product photos, sample kits, or case studies of past projects.
- Read independent reviews (Google, Trustpilot, Alibaba, etc.)—not just testimonials on the supplier’s website.
Red flag: Only stock photos, no specific references, or reluctance to share real client feedback.
3. What Is Your MOQ, Lead Time, and Production Capacity?
- What’s your minimum order quantity (MOQ) for custom pieces?
- How long does a typical project take? Can you handle rush orders?
- Are you equipped to handle scale if my order grows?
Tip: Flexibility is key—start with a small MOQ but be sure they can scale up.
4. How Do You Handle Custom Design and Communication?
- Which design file formats do you accept (JPG, PNG, PDF, AI, etc.)?
- Do you provide design support, revisions, and 3D renderings or physical samples?
- What’s your preferred communication channel (email, WhatsApp, Zoom)? How fast do you respond?
- Will I have a dedicated project manager or assistant?
Tip: A professional supplier keeps you updated and is easy to reach.
5. What Quality Control Measures Are in Place?
- What’s your step-by-step QC process?
- Do you offer third-party testing or warranty policies?
- Can you provide photos, videos, or quality reports before shipping?
Tip: Look for clear explanations and documentation. The best suppliers are transparent.
6. What Are Your Payment Terms and How Is My Money Protected?
- Which payment methods do you support (PayPal, credit card, bank wire, escrow)?
- How much is the deposit? When is the balance due?
- Do you provide contracts, proforma invoices (PI), and refund policies?
Tip: Secure payment and clear paperwork protect your investment.
7. How Do You Handle Shipping, Customs, and After-Sales Support?
- Which shipping partners do you use? How is shipping tracked and insured?
- Can you help with customs clearance, especially for US/EU buyers?
- What’s your process for handling returns, repairs, or reorders?
Tip: A reliable supplier guides you from production to delivery—and stands by their product after you receive it.

Bonus Pro Tips: Red Flags to Avoid
- Vague or slow communication
- Unwillingness to provide documentation or real samples
- Promises that sound too good to be true (“zero MOQ,” “overnight shipping for any order,” etc.)
- No physical address or legal paperwork
- Reluctance to use secure payment methods
FAQ: Your Top Questions Answered
How do I verify a supplier if I can’t visit in person?
Ask for business licenses, certifications, and video calls. Use third-party inspection or order small test batches.
Can I order samples before placing a big order?
Yes—any reputable supplier will offer samples for a reasonable fee.
What if my order isn’t what I expected?
Check warranty/return policies upfront. Always sign a contract and keep all communication in writing.
How long does it take to resolve quality issues?
Good suppliers respond within 1–2 business days and resolve problems within a week (by remake or refund).
Can I negotiate better terms for larger orders?
Absolutely! Volume buyers get better pricing, more flexibility, and sometimes extra services.
